Can you reschedule a flight? Yes, you can reschedule or cancel a flight. However, you may need to pay a change or cancellation fee depending on the airline you booked with and the fare class of your ticket.
Can I bring my flight home forward?
Whether it's possible to bring forward your flight date depends on the airline's policies and the type of ticket you have purchased. Generally, airlines offer flexibility options such as changing flight dates, but it may come with certain conditions and fees.
How do I change my flight to an earlier date?
To request a flight change, call or email the airline or travel agency. Make a note of your reservation number and travel dates. Explain to the customer support operator why you need to change your ticket and inquire about alternative flights that will better fit your needs.

Can I change my Delta flight to another date?
With a non-refundable ticket, you can change your flight when you pay a change fee of $0-$400, depending on your travel route, plus the price difference.
Can you change your flight date more than once?
If the price of your rebooked ticket is higher, you will be required to pay the difference in airfare and taxes. For international travel, you will only receive one date change. All changes must be done PRIOR to the original departure date on the ticket.

Can you transfer flights to another flight?
The majority of airline tickets are non-transferable, so, please keep that in mind when purchasing a flight. Non-transferable airline tickets are usually ineligible for transfer because the airline has a strict no-name change policy or the airline only allows name changes for spelling mistakes.
Can you get an earlier flight than booked?
You can but depending on the airline and your “status” with them you may end up paying a change fee. It's still worth checking in any case. There is the possibility that the earlier flight isn't full. If your flight is overbooked they will gladly put you on another flight.
What is date change fee in airlines?
A change fee is the fee imposed when you change your booking to a new time or date. Fare difference is the difference between the original fare you previously purchased and the new flight fare that you have chosen.

How much does it cost to change a flight date on Delta?
There are no change fees for travel originating within the 50 United States, Canada, Puerto Rico and the U.S. Virgin Islands. Please remember that you will still need to pay the difference in price if your new flight costs more than your original flight.
How much does Delta charge to cancel a flight?
If your ticket is not included in the No Cancellation Fees policy above (for example, Basic Economy tickets or tickets originating in Central or South America), then cancellation fees or charges apply and start at $99 depending on your itinerary (subject to change – the applicable fee is listed in the Fare Rules for …

What is the penalty for changing flights?
Airlines can make you pay a “penalty fee” to change your ticket. In addition to that, the airline will charge you the difference in fare between the old ticket and the new ticket. This means you are dealing with two costs —a penalty fee and a change in price (Ouch!).

How much will an airline pay you to switch flights?
Most bumped passengers who experience short delays on flights will receive compensation equal to double the one-way price of the flight they were bumped from, but airlines may limit this amount to up to $775.
